Transaction 31d6126ab44f59970bac55605d882839981f6f75b6d969219f51ce60c38d9105
1 Input
1 Output
-
31d6126ab44f59970bac55605d882839981f6f75b6d969219f51ce60c38d9105:0
- value
- 126913
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b715fce9fc408428918de2df4b5e9a3c60a411fc O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Hh4zrYW4ydJb6qoAaG57FdutXictnVshE